‘Enduring the Elements’ - 4 visions of Saskatchewan in Paint, Iron and Silk.

This is a show of original paintings, sculptures and fine silk works. Meet the artists as they share their insight and inspiration in the art pieces that catch your attention.

Landscape painter Paul Constable spends much of his summers painting on location in northern Saskatchewan. His oil paintings diarize seasonal changes and influences on the prairies as he searches the underlying forms that delineate the prairie landscape.

Rolf Krohn’s wide array of landscape paintings depict dramatic scenes from North of 60, where summer days and dramatic skies descend into muskeg lakes. As well, his work conveys the subtle beauty and fragility of the grasslands in the south of the province.

James Korpan’s metal sculptures are well known and treasured by collectors from all over. Built from reclaimed implements that once worked the land, he repurposes the iron into fine representations of horses, raptors as well as rarely seen new figurative works.

Guest Silk Artisan and Painter, Bonny Macnab’s roots are centered in the landscape she loves to paint. Living and working from her country log home /studio, she produces hand dyed silk panels and scarves that embrace her customers with scenes of Saskatchewan.

Plein Air painting and working outdoors has long been a source of inspiration for artists. It’s the best way to capture the light, but there is also extreme weather, bugs and other natural encounters that make up the full experience.
‘Enduring the Elements’ is all part of the process of art making.
